diff options
Diffstat (limited to 'roles/reverseproxy/tasks/config.yml')
-rw-r--r-- | roles/reverseproxy/tasks/config.yml | 26 |
1 files changed, 26 insertions, 0 deletions
diff --git a/roles/reverseproxy/tasks/config.yml b/roles/reverseproxy/tasks/config.yml new file mode 100644 index 0000000..a6ecfec --- /dev/null +++ b/roles/reverseproxy/tasks/config.yml @@ -0,0 +1,26 @@ +- name: Installation des unités systemd + copy: + src: caddy-reverse-proxy.service + dest: /etc/systemd/system/ + mode: 0644 + notify: reload systemd + +- name: Installation de la page web statique + copy: + src: index.html + dest: /contener/caddy-reverse-proxy/srv + mode: 0644 + +- name: Installation du script de nettoyage des containers inactifs + copy: + src: containercleaning.sh + dest: /usr/local/bin/containercleaning + mode: 0755 + +- name: Configuration du reverse proxy + template: + src: Caddyfile.j2 + dest: /contener/caddy-reverse-proxy/etc/Caddyfile + owner: root + group: root + mode: 0644 |